Output 325113a06b31445961967a943590b91fedccb0846f52983a126e613a3ea74ed3:0

value
28504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89b52e73e7a41ba2521b7e4e8c6a4054d3899ad5 OP_EQUAL
address
3EF9YXrYANNCayKWY2c7JHyv16XuZ8a7Mr
transaction
325113a06b31445961967a943590b91fedccb0846f52983a126e613a3ea74ed3